Descriptive Summary
The Education Specialist provides instructional leadership, curriculum guidance, and quality assurance to ensure that all classrooms at the Laurel Learning Center (LLC) meet the highest standards of early childhood practice. This role focuses on teacher coaching, creative curriculum implementation, assessment systems, and continuous improvement aligned with Virginia licensing regulations and Cornerstones' mission. The Education Specialist partners with the Director and Assistant Director to ensure staff have the tools, training, and support needed to create inclusive, developmentally appropriate, and culturally responsive learning environments for all children.
Qualifications
Essential Functions
Curriculum & Instruction
- Support teachers in planning and implementing the creative curriculum aligned with early learning standards.
- Ensure intentional integration of social-emotional, language, cognitive, and physical development across all classrooms.
- Review and provide feedback on lesson plans, classroom schedules, and learning environments.
- Model effective teaching strategies and co-teach as needed to support instructional quality.
Assessment & Child Outcomes
- Lead the implementation of child assessment systems (e.g., Ages & Stages Questionnaire [ASQ], Teaching Strategies GOLD, or other tools adopted by the center).
- Train and support staff in conducting observations, documenting child progress, and engaging families in the assessment process.
- Analyze classroom- and program-level data to identify trends, gaps, and opportunities for improvement.
- Partner with teachers and families to develop individualized plans that support children's growth and learning.
Teacher Coaching & Professional Development
- Provide individualized coaching, feedback, and professional learning to teaching staff.
- Conduct regular classroom observations to monitor instructional quality and provide actionable improvement strategies.
- Collaborate with the Director and Assistant Director to identify staff training needs and coordinate workshops, in-service trainings, and professional development opportunities.
- Foster a culture of reflective practice and continuous growth among staff.
Family & Community Engagement
- Partner with families to share assessment results, developmental progress, and strategies to support learning at home.
- Support culturally responsive curriculum and family involvement in classroom learning experiences.
- Collaborate with community partners to enhance classroom learning opportunities.
Compliance & Accreditation
- Ensure all creative curriculum, instruction, and assessment practices align with state licensing requirements.
- Maintain documentation needed for accreditation, program reviews, and quality improvement initiatives.
- Collaborate with the Director and Assistant Director on ProCare integration for documentation and parent communication related to learning and development.
Leadership & Collaboration
- Serve as a member of the center's leadership team, collaborating on decision-making, program evaluation, and continuous improvement.
- Represent the center at professional conferences, training sessions, and community events when appropriate.
- Support classroom coverage as needed to maintain quality and ratios.
Supervisory Responsibilities
- Oversees the implementation of the approved early learning center curriculum.
- Supervises and coaches Teachers, Teacher Assistants and Teacher Aides in implementing the approve curriculum.
